1. The Hidden Pain: Why Walls Fail Against Moisture
Most wall failures come down to one simple fact: paint alone is not protection.
Here’s what typically happens:
-
Capillary absorption pulls moisture from soil or rain into porous concrete.
-
Thermal expansion causes hairline cracks, opening paths for water.
-
Condensation forms on cool interior walls due to poor vapor control.
-
Unsealed substrates trap humidity, leading to blistering and peeling.
Even premium paints fail if the wall beneath is still absorbing and releasing moisture.
In short, the real fight isn’t against water—it’s against water movement.
2. The Science Behind Waterproof Paint
Unlike traditional emulsions, waterproof paints use polymer networks and hydrophobic additives to stop capillary flow.
| Component | Role | Function |
|---|---|---|
| Acrylic or PU Polymer | Base binder | Creates elastic waterproof film |
| Silane/Siloxane | Hydrophobic modifier | Repels water molecules |
| Titanium dioxide | Pigment & UV shield | Maintains color stability |
| Anti-fungal agents | Biological control | Prevents black mold & algae |
| Microporous fillers | Breathability | Allows vapor diffusion |
These ingredients interact to form a breathable barrier—impermeable to liquid water, yet open to air exchange.
It’s the same principle used in breathable roofing membranes, now adapted for walls.
3. Choosing the Right Type: Interior vs Exterior
| Criteria | Interior Wall Paint | Exterior Wall Paint |
|---|---|---|
| Environment | Bathrooms, kitchens, living spaces | Facades, balconies, exposed walls |
| Resistance | Mold, humidity | UV, rain, temperature cycling |
| Finish | Matte / Satin | Semi-gloss / Textured |
| Film thickness | 150–250 μm | 300–500 μm |
| Typical lifespan | 5–7 years | 8–10 years |
Key takeaway: Interior spaces need breathability; exteriors need durability.
4. Common Myths About Waterproof Paint
-
“Any glossy paint is waterproof.” False. Gloss affects aesthetics, not permeability.
-
“Adding more coats solves leaks.” Wrong. Without proper substrate sealing, leaks persist.
-
“Exterior paints can be used indoors.” Unsafe—many contain biocides or high VOCs.
The right waterproof system always starts with substrate assessment, not just paint choice.

7. Application Tips That Make or Break Results
1️⃣ Always start with a moisture reading—walls must be below 10% humidity.
2️⃣ Use a compatible primer to improve adhesion.
3️⃣ Apply two coats at right angles for even film thickness.
4️⃣ Avoid painting under direct sunlight or during rain.
5️⃣ Cure at ambient temperature for at least 48 hours.
A waterproof paint is only as effective as its application discipline.
8. Choosing Waterproof Paint by Environment
| Environment | Recommended Paint Type | Notes |
|---|---|---|
| Bathroom | Breathable anti-mold acrylic | Use vapor-open systems |
| Kitchen | Stain-resistant satin finish | Easy cleaning surface |
| Outdoor wall | Silicone hybrid paint | Enhanced UV stability |
| Basement | Cementitious paint | Pressure-resistant barrier |
| Hallway / Office | Low-VOC latex paint | Safe for indoor air quality |
When in doubt, match flexibility to stress and permeability to climate—that’s the core of smart selection.
